Acts 2:21
Whosoever shall call on the name of the Lord, etc. To turn to the
Lord for salvation in his appointed way. It means far more than simply
prayer. He who would call on the name of the Lord for salvation must do
more than say, "Lord, Lord, open unto us" (Luke 13:25). He must hear
and obey (Matthew 7:21).
